Description
Offering two remarkable tracts in the heart of the Boston Mountains, these properties together present an exceptional opportunity for those seeking seclusion, scenic beauty, and unmatched recreational potential. Located between Fayetteville and Fort Smith, each tract provides rare access to the Ozark–St. Francis National Forest - one adjoining on three sides, the other fully surrounded - creates an unparalleled sense of privacy and direct entry into thousands of acres of protected wilderness.
The mountaintop farm features a cozy four-bedroom, two-bath farmhouse equipped with central heat and air, along with a wood-burning stove to keep the home warm through winter. The layout includes a functional kitchen, utility room, and ample living area ideal for full-time living or hosting hunting groups. Supporting structures include a large electric-equipped garage and shop, plus a barn with a corral area suitable for livestock, equipment, or horses. Open pasture ground provides opportunities for hay production or cattle grazing, and a stocked pond adds both beauty and utility. Breathtaking panoramic views stretch across the surrounding ridges, enhancing the solitude and natural charm of the property.
The additional tract offers a true wilderness retreat. Surrounded by national forest and accessed via Forest Service Road, this land features mature hardwood timber - rich in red and white oaks - flat to gently rolling terrain, and endless recreational potential. The game management pond, old rock walls, and abundant wildlife enhance its appeal as a hunting and investment property.
Both tracts are a hunter’s paradise, with deer, bear, and turkey calling the area home. Numerous stand locations allow multiple hunters to comfortably enjoy the property. Whether you’re seeking a working farm, a secluded hunting base, or a long-term investment, these Boston Mountain properties deliver unmatched value and opportunity.
